US says eager to work with Egypt’s re-elected Sisi: official
The United States wants to build on its “strategic partnership” with Egypt’s President Abdel Fattah el-Sissi, the US State Department says, despite expressing concerns over political freedom in his country.
“The United States values its strong partnership with Egypt and will continue to work to advance our shared objectives,” spokeswoman Heather Nauert says, after Sissi won a second term with 97 percent of the vote.

But Nauert adds: “We have noted reports of constraints on freedoms of expression and association in the run-up to the elections.”
